Default RFBC 3rd Annual Car Show

Anybody in or around Rochester on Saturday August 18th should come to the Rochestet F-Body Club's 3rd Annual Car Show!! The cost is $15 the day of the show. There are 33 classes with trophies for each! It is at Rick's Prime Rib House 898 Buffalo Road Rochester, NY 14624. Gates open at 9am and close at noon.

So who's coming???????
